Manuel Ugarte’s Early Life and Career

Born and raised in Montevideo, the capital of Uruguay, Manuel Ugarte’s football journey began at a young age. Growing up in one of South America’s most football-obsessed countries, Ugarte was introduced to the sport early. As a child, he was heavily influenced by Uruguay’s long-standing football culture, with iconic figures like Diego Forlán and Luis Suárez serving as inspirations.

Ugarte’s early years in football saw him rise through the ranks of Club Atlético Fénix, a small club in Uruguay’s Primera División. His time at Fénix was critical for his development, as he impressed coaches with his tactical awareness and defensive abilities. However, it was his move to Defensor Sporting, one of Uruguay’s more prominent clubs, that began to put Ugarte on the map as a player to watch.

At Defensor Sporting, Ugarte developed a reputation as a hard-working, no-nonsense defensive midfielder. His consistency in breaking up opposition attacks, combined with his ability to transition the ball from defense to attack, caught the attention of European scouts, and it wasn’t long before he received an offer from a top European club.

The Journey to Europe: Ugarte at Sporting CP

In 2020, Manuel Ugarte made the leap to Europe, signing with Sporting CP, a Portuguese Primeira Liga club. Sporting CP is known for developing young talent, and Ugarte’s move to Portugal represented a significant step forward in his career.

At Sporting, Ugarte initially struggled to earn a regular starting spot, given the competition in midfield, but his perseverance soon paid off. Over time, Ugarte began to feature more prominently in the first team, and his performances quickly earned him recognition as one of the most promising defensive midfielders in Europe.

Playing under the guidance of Rúben Amorim, the head coach of Sporting, Ugarte’s technical skills and work rate were on full display. He contributed both defensively and offensively, using his ball recovery skills and precise passing to play a crucial role in Sporting’s midfield. His discipline, ability to read the game, and tackle anticipation made him an invaluable asset to the team.

Ugarte’s standout performances at Sporting CP helped him become a key part of the team’s midfield, and by 2023, he was widely regarded as one of the most exciting young midfielders in European football. His reputation continued to grow, and interest from some of the biggest clubs in Europe started to intensify.

Playing Style: The Defensive Midfielder with Vision

Manuel Ugarte is widely regarded for his technical ability, tactical intelligence, and relentless work rate. While defensive midfielders are often tasked with breaking up attacks, Ugarte offers more than just that. His playing style is characterized by several key strengths:

Ball Recovery: Ugarte excels in recovering the ball for his team. His positioning and timing of tackles allow him to disrupt opposition attacks and regain possession for his team. Ugarte’s ability to break up play is one of his standout qualities, and it makes him invaluable to his side.

Passing and Distribution: Ugarte is more than just a destroyer in the midfield. His passing range and ability to dictate play are key aspects of his game. Whether it’s a short pass to retain possession or a long ball to launch a counterattack, Ugarte’s passing is precise and effective.

Tactical Awareness: Ugarte’s understanding of the game allows him to read opposition movements and anticipate passes. His positioning ensures that he is always in the right place to stop dangerous attacks before they materialize.

Work Rate and Stamina: One of Ugarte’s most impressive attributes is his relentless work rate. He covers large areas of the pitch, constantly pressing the opposition and making interceptions. His stamina and desire to win the ball back make him a dynamic presence in midfield.

Leadership and Composure: Despite his young age, Ugarte has demonstrated maturity on the pitch. His leadership qualities have seen him take on significant responsibility at Sporting CP, where he played a pivotal role in both defense and attack.
